Men's tennis drops season-finale to D&E


ELKINS, W.Va. (April 16) – The Tigers concluded the regular season with an 8-1 loss to Davis & Elkins in Great Midwest Athletic Conference (G-MAC) play Saturday afternoon.
 
The Salem International University men's tennis team wraps up the season at 2-21 overall, 0-4 in league play. The team was competing in its first season as a varsity sport since 2009.
 
The freshmen duo of Landon Schultz-Zwahr (Needville, Texas/Needville) and Christian Manalang (Killeen, Texas/Ellison) earned a 9-7 win at No. 1 doubles to pick up the Tigers lone point on the afternoon. The tandem finished the season strong, with wins in each of its final four matches.
